Connected To The Source

Devotional
Imagine trying to use a powerful electrical tool that's unplugged. No matter how well-designed or expensive that tool might be, without connection to its power source, it remains useless. This simple analogy perfectly illustrates our spiritual lives. Paul's journey through shipwreck, snake bite, and imprisonment reveals a man who remained consistently connected to his divine power source. Despite circumstances that would have broken most people's faith, Paul maintained his spiritual connection. This wasn't because Paul was superhuman—it was because he prioritized his relationship with God above everything else. The storms of life have a way of testing our connections. When pressure mounts, when disappointment strikes, when prayers seem unanswered—these are the moments that reveal whether we're truly plugged in or merely going through religious motions. True spiritual connection isn't measured by emotional highs or perfect circumstances. It's demonstrated by peace in chaos, hope in despair, and love in the face of hatred. Paul could minister to others on Malta because his own connection remained intact despite his trials. Today, examine your connection to God. Are you drawing daily power through prayer, Scripture, and worship? Or have you allowed busyness, disappointment, or complacency to loosen your connection? Remember that staying plugged in isn't just for your benefit—it enables you to be a conduit of God's power to a world desperately in need of hope.
